Bug Description

landscape-client 16.04~bzr841-0ubuntu0~ubuntu14.04.1

I had a ceph/swift cloud deploy where for some reason just 1/3 of the swift units were reporting swift data. Two of them were saying this:

2016-06-02 02:08:46,450 WARNING [MainThread] 0 of 719 expected Swift device usage snapshot events (0.00%) occurred in the last 3600.00s.

The openstack dashboard in landscape was reporting just 1/3 of the swift storage (see screenshot).

swift recon was showing all the storage (also see attached):
Disk usage: space used: 1996472320 of 199605878784
Disk usage: space free: 197609406464 of 199605878784
Disk usage: lowest: 0.11%, highest: 3.48%, avg: 1.00020717434%

This was all seen several hours after the deployment finished, almost half a day.

I then decided to restart landscape-client in the foreground, to see if there were any backtraces (that's the usual trick, because backtraces in the swift plugin are lost, see bug #1563565). To my surprise, the swift plugin started reporting data.

monitor log covering the time when it was broken, and after my restart where at first I ran it in the foreground, and then in the background with a shorter reporting interval:

And indeed, after I restarted the clients on the two broken units, it all worked as it should. You can see the jump in the graph in the attached screenshot.

It's not clear how to debug this should it happen in a live system again.

Well, from the juju logs, 2 landscape-clients units failed on some hooks. My guess is those are the units that were not reporting. I'll try reproducing this with a new deployment and adding/removing swift units.

This bug was fixed in the package landscape-client - 18.01-0ubuntu1

---------------
landscape-client (18.01-0ubuntu1) bionic; urgency=medium

  * New upstream release 18.01:
    - Ported to python3 (LP: #1577850)
    - move Replaces/Breaks landscape-client-ui rules to landscape-common
      (LP: #1560424)
    - Add a libpam-systemd Depends if built for xenial (LP: #1590838)
    - Some units not reporting swift usage (LP: #1588404)
    - Fix missing install directories for landscape-common and drop
      usr/share/landscape as its only used and created by landscape-client.
      (LP: #1680842)
    - Fix VM detection for Xen, by returning "xen" only for paravirtualized and
      HVM hosts, not for dom0. (LP: #1601818)
    - Add an indication of truncation to process output that has been truncated
      prior to delivery to the server. (LP: #1629000)
    - add /snap/bin to the PATH when executing scripts. (LP: #1635634)
    - Save the original sources.list file when a repository profile is
      associated with a computer and restore it when the profile is removed.
      (LP: #1607529)
    - Drop the legacy HAService plugin, which is no longer used.
    - Avoid double-decoding package descriptions in build_skeleton_apt, which
      causes an error with Xenial python-apt. (LP: #1655395)
    - Remove dead dbus code and textmessage (confirmed not supported in server
      for ~2 years). (LP: #1657372)
    - Move bzr-builddeb conf file from deprecated location to debian/
      (LP: #1658796)
    - Support for new server error message about there being too many pending
      computers already (LP: #1662530)
    - Add a timestamp to the package reporter result (LP: #1674252)
    - Check if ubuntu-release-upgrader is running before apt-update (LP: #1699179)
    - Implicitly trust file-local sources managed by landscape. On upgrades,
      add the trusted flag to the landscape file-local apt source file if it's
      not there. (LP: #1736576)
    - Use local system tools to change the user's password (LP: #1743558)
